Q:聽說這次的劇場版描寫的是「愛」,我們能夠看到怎樣的愛呢!?We have heard that the movie's theme is love, what kind of love would the audience see!?
A:可以看到各種各樣的哦。開頭可以看到對鳴人對母親的愛。而從小櫻身上可以看到賭上生死為了夥伴一路戰鬥而來的那種偉大的愛。雛田還是一根筋的愛讓人覺 得很可愛。而鹿丸和井野繼承了第四次忍界大戰逝去的父親們的意志,讓人可以感受到與兩年前緊密聯繫的愛。而舍人這個角色身上肯定也有著不同於他人的某種 愛,希望大家可以注目這一點。 Oh, there would be all kinds of love. At the start of the film, we would see Naruto's love for his mother. From Sakura's character we would see her risking her life, fighting till the bitter end for her Nakama, that kind of great/wonderful love. Hinata's is still a single minded love, which is cute. From shikamaru's and ino's side they have inherited the will of their fathers from the great fourth war, letting the audience feel the bond/love from 2 years ago. And also from Toneri's, this character must also have some kind of love different from the other characters, I hope the audience can pay attention to that.
